Equivalent Fractions Recap Worksheet

(0)
Used as part of an observed lesson with Year 5 and 6 that received outstanding feedback, this worksheet was used as a revision task for recapping equivalent fractions. Children use bar models to find equivalent fractions, write their own equivalent fractions, complete reasoning questions such as odd one out and missing numbers, before completing problem solving questions involving equivalent fractions. The worksheets are differentiated 3 ways and also include answers. Worksheets include docx and pdf formats, whilst answers are pdf only.

Bar Model Questions - Year 5 Fractions

(0)
You will need physical Base 10 Blocks or similar (e.g. printed bar models) for the children to use alongside this worksheet. Children are asked to prove and show different number and fraction facts using the physical resources. Both pages are identical for easy A5 printing. Aimed at and used with Year 5 during their Fractions unit.
